云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

定制開發(fā)小程序的完整流程通常包括以下幾個主要步驟:
1. **需求分析**:
- 與客戶溝通,了解他們的業(yè)務(wù)需求和目標用戶群體。
- 確定小程序的功能列表和優(yōu)先級。
2. **設(shè)計階段**:
- 進行用戶體驗設(shè)計(UI/UX),包括界面設(shè)計、交互設(shè)計等。
- 制作原型圖和視覺設(shè)計稿。
3. **技術(shù)選型**:
- 根據(jù)需求選擇合適的技術(shù)棧,例如使用微信小程序框架、React Native等。
- 確定數(shù)據(jù)庫、服務(wù)器等后端技術(shù)。
4. **開發(fā)階段**:
- 前端開發(fā):根據(jù)設(shè)計稿和功能列表編寫前端代碼。
- 后端開發(fā):開發(fā)服務(wù)器端邏輯,包括數(shù)據(jù)庫操作、API接口等。
- 測試:編寫測試用例,進行單元測試、集成測試和回歸測試等。
5. **部署階段**:
- 購買或搭建服務(wù)器,部署小程序的后端服務(wù)。
- 提交小程序代碼到微信小程序平臺進行審核。
6. **審核與發(fā)布**:
- 等待微信小程序平臺的審核。
- 通過審核后,發(fā)布小程序到正式環(huán)境。
7. **上線運營**:
- 監(jiān)控小程序的運行情況,收集用戶反饋。
- 根據(jù)用戶反饋和數(shù)據(jù)分析進行迭代優(yōu)化。
以下是每個步驟的詳細說明:
### 需求分析
- 與客戶進行深入的溝通,了解他們的業(yè)務(wù)模式、目標用戶群體以及他們希望在小程序中實現(xiàn)的功能。
- 分析競爭對手的小程序,了解市場趨勢。
- 基于溝通和市場分析,制定詳細的功能列表和優(yōu)先級,以便在開發(fā)過程中指導團隊工作。
### 設(shè)計階段
- 基于用戶體驗(UX)進行界面設(shè)計,確保小程序的使用友好和視覺吸引力。
- 制作原型圖,以便在開發(fā)前確認功能和布局。
- 進行視覺設(shè)計,確保小程序的美觀和品牌的一致性。
### 技術(shù)選型
- 根據(jù)需求選擇合適的技術(shù)棧,例如微信小程序框架、React Native等。
- 選擇數(shù)據(jù)庫和服務(wù)器技術(shù),確保后端服務(wù)的穩(wěn)定性和可擴展性。
- 確定版本控制和持續(xù)集成/持續(xù)部署(CI/CD)工具,如GitLab或Jenkins。
### 開發(fā)階段
- 前端開發(fā):使用小程序框架開發(fā)前端界面和交互邏輯。
- 后端開發(fā):開發(fā)服務(wù)器端應用程序,包括數(shù)據(jù)庫設(shè)計、API接口開發(fā)等。
- 測試:編寫測試用例,確保小程序的功能正確性和穩(wěn)定性。
### 部署階段
- 購買或搭建服務(wù)器,確保服務(wù)器配置滿足小程序的性能需求。
- 將小程序代碼提交到微信小程序平臺進行審核。
### 審核與發(fā)布
- 等待微信小程序平臺的審核結(jié)果。
- 通過審核后,發(fā)布小程序到正式環(huán)境。
### 上線運營
- 監(jiān)控小程序的性能和用戶行為,收集用戶反饋。
- 根據(jù)用戶反饋和數(shù)據(jù)分析進行迭代優(yōu)化。
- 定期更新小程序,添加新功能和改進現(xiàn)有功能。
請注意,這個流程是一個大致的指南,具體步驟可能因項目復雜度和團隊工作方式而有所不同。在定制開發(fā)小程序時,與客戶和團隊的溝通是非常重要的,以確保最終產(chǎn)品符合預期。